Let’s get started
By clicking ‘Next’, I agree to the Terms of Service
and Privacy Policy
Jobs / Job page
Backend Engineer (Billing & Marketplaces) image - Rise Careers
Job details

Backend Engineer (Billing & Marketplaces)

Billing & Marketplaces Team solves complex billing challenges that impact all Neon users. The team tackles issues such as payment processing errors, invoicing accuracy, subscription management, and pipeline correctness.

The team's mission is to ensure a seamless billing experience by developing scalable solutions, automating processes, and integrating with diverse payment gateways. If you excel at solving intricate problems, this is your perfect opportunity.

Time zone requirement: GMT - GMT+4

You will:

  • Build new 3rd-party integrations and contribute to improving existing ones with key partners.

  • Enhance and develop a real-time data pipeline for a massive of billing events.

  • Design and implement new features to keep our product ahead of the market.

  • Work with various colleagues (designers, product managers, developer advocates, C-level executives, etc.) on the future of Neon.

  • Own feature end-to-end, from ideation to iterating based on user feedback.

  • Participate in on-call rotations to handle and resolve critical issues.

We're looking for someone who has

  • 3+ years' experience developing backend Golang applications.

  • Exposure to infrastructure technologies such as Kubernetes, Github CI/CD, and cloud (AWS, Azure, etc.).

  • Experience with various types of databases, such as PostgreSQL, ClickHouse, Redis, and message buses, such as Kafka, AWS SQS, and Kinesis, is preferable.

  • Worked in a team of software engineers delivering real value to end-users.

  • Contributed towards making other engineers more productive and efficient.

About Neon

Neon is building open-source cloud-native PostgreSQL. Our architecture separates storage from compute, allowing for stateless and serverless Postgres. We're a well-funded startup with deep knowledge of Postgres internals and decades of experience building databases. We are a systems company; we work on low-level code with strict performance and correctness requirements.

Neon was created by a team of Postgres hackers and led by CEO Nikita Shamgunov (co-founder of SingleStore). Neon is built on open-source principles and is focused on giving back to the Postgres and developer communities.

Our Team

  • We are a distributed team of 120+ people working from 25+ countries (concentrating around North American and European time zones)

  • We are a team built on open-source cultural principles (transparency, contribution, accountability, and proactivity)

  • Team with decades of experience building databases and deep knowledge of Postgres internals. We are deeply technical

  • We have experienced Postgres committers and hackers on the team (check HeikkiAnastasiaArsenyMatthias profiles)

  • We believe in the efficacy of collaborative open-source

  • We aim for a diversity of thoughts and backgrounds

  • We are keen to be a fast-moving, flat org and avoid hierarchical structures

Our Investors

  • Top-tier investors backed up Neon's vision:

    • We raised $104+ million in funding from Menlo Ventures, GGV, Khosla Ventures, General Catalyst, and Founders Fund.

    • Venture vehicles of Snowflake and Databricks invested in Neon.

    • Our angel investors are prominent technologists and ecosystem players. More than 20 awesome angels supported Neon, including Nat Friedman, Elad Gil, Mike Ovitz, Ajeet Singh, Guillermo Rauch, Søren Brammer Schmidt, and Wes McKinney.

    • Our Board includes Quentin Clark, Glenn Solomon, Joe Morrissey, and Tim Tully.

Our Offer

  • You have an opportunity to be an early employee in the fast-scaling, ambitious team

  • You can work 100% remotely: we'll handle all formalities to arrange work from your home

  • We grant equity (stock options) to all full-time hires

  • We offer a competitive benefits package in line with all tech companies (top-notch equipment, unlimited vacations, paid parental leaves, and much more)

  • We are distributed, yet make our bonds during regular offsites (the last one was in Lisbon)

What You Should Know About Backend Engineer (Billing & Marketplaces), Neon Inc.

We're excited to announce an opportunity for a Backend Engineer (Billing & Marketplaces) to join our team at Neon, based in the vibrant city of London. In this pivotal role, you will dive into complex billing challenges that affect all Neon users. You'll tackle significant issues like payment processing accuracy, subscription management, and more. The Billing & Marketplaces team is dedicated to ensuring a smooth billing experience by developing scalable solutions, automating processes, and integrating with a variety of payment gateways. If you're someone who loves solving intricate problems with innovative solutions, this role is tailored for you! Responsibilities include building and improving third-party integrations, enhancing real-time data pipelines, and designing new features that keep our product at the forefront of the market. You'll collaborate with an array of professionals from designers to C-level executives, taking ownership of features from ideation through to user feedback iterations. With a requirement for on-call rotations to resolve critical issues, your proactive approach will be key. If you have 3+ years of experience in backend Golang development and knowledge of infrastructure technologies like Kubernetes and AWS, we want to hear from you. You'll be thriving in an environment where your contributions make a real difference in the user experience, while working alongside an experienced, globally distributed team of professionals passionate about open-source development and the PostgreSQL community.

Frequently Asked Questions (FAQs) for Backend Engineer (Billing & Marketplaces) Role at Neon Inc.
What are the main responsibilities of a Backend Engineer (Billing & Marketplaces) at Neon?

As a Backend Engineer (Billing & Marketplaces) at Neon, you will be responsible for addressing complex billing challenges, building new third-party integrations, and enhancing real-time data pipelines for billing events. Your role will involve designing and implementing features, collaborating with diverse teams, and owning projects from ideation to user feedback, ensuring a smooth billing experience for all users.

Join Rise to see the full answer
What qualifications are necessary for a Backend Engineer (Billing & Marketplaces) position at Neon?

To excel as a Backend Engineer (Billing & Marketplaces) at Neon, candidates should possess 3+ years of experience in developing backend applications using Golang. Familiarity with infrastructure technologies such as Kubernetes and cloud services like AWS or Azure is also essential. Experience with various databases and message buses will give you an edge, as you will be dealing with intricate billing systems that require robust backend support.

Join Rise to see the full answer
How does Neon support remote work for its Backend Engineer (Billing & Marketplaces) employees?

Neon is committed to flexibility and inclusivity by offering the opportunity to work 100% remotely for the Backend Engineer (Billing & Marketplaces) role. We handle the logistics to ensure you can work from your home while integrating seamlessly into our distributed team culture, making use of both technology and regular offsites to build strong team connections.

Join Rise to see the full answer
What is the team culture like for a Backend Engineer (Billing & Marketplaces) at Neon?

At Neon, we cultivate a collaborative and open-source culture, valuing transparency, contribution, and diversity of thought. As a Backend Engineer (Billing & Marketplaces), you'll be part of a team that emphasizes accountability and proactivity. Working alongside experienced engineers, you'll be encouraged to share ideas and innovate in a flat organizational structure, ensuring that everyone’s voice is heard.

Join Rise to see the full answer
What kind of growth opportunities exist for a Backend Engineer (Billing & Marketplaces) at Neon?

As a Backend Engineer (Billing & Marketplaces) at Neon, you'll have excellent growth potential, beginning as an early employee in a fast-scaling company. This role allows you to develop your skills with cutting-edge technology while working on impactful projects. Our commitment to equity options and continuous learning means you’ll have ample opportunities to advance your career while shaping the future of our product.

Join Rise to see the full answer
Common Interview Questions for Backend Engineer (Billing & Marketplaces)
Can you describe your experience with Golang in backend development?

When discussing your experience with Golang, be specific about the projects you've worked on, the challenges you faced, and how you overcame them. Highlight any significant contributions you made to large-scale applications and ensure you mention your familiarity with best practices in Golang development.

Join Rise to see the full answer
How do you approach building third-party integrations?

In your response, emphasize your methodical approach to third-party integrations, describing the steps you take from requirements gathering through to implementation and monitoring. Illustrate how you handle errors and ensure data security during integrations, while also mentioning any tools or frameworks you prefer.

Join Rise to see the full answer
What is your experience with cloud services like AWS or Azure?

Detail your experience working with AWS or Azure, giving examples of services you've used, such as lambda functions, S3 buckets, or services for CI/CD. Stress how you've utilized these platforms for deployment and scaling backend applications, emphasizing your understanding of infrastructure as code as well.

Join Rise to see the full answer
How do you ensure the reliability of your backend systems?

Describe practices you follow for enhancing reliability, such as implementing monitoring solutions, employing redundancy, and conducting load testing. You might also mention how on-call responsibilities have shaped your approaches to maintaining system reliability in production.

Join Rise to see the full answer
Can you provide an example of a challenging bug you encountered while working on backend systems?

Share a specific bug you encountered that required deep analysis and collaboration with others to resolve effectively. Discuss how you methodically approached the problem, what tools you used, and what you learned from the experience that can improve your problem-solving skills in the future.

Join Rise to see the full answer
Describe a time you contributed to a collaborative project.

Refer to a project where teamwork was crucial. Highlight your role in fostering effective communication among team members, your contributions in brainstorming sessions, and how collaborative tools facilitated your efforts to achieve common goals.

Join Rise to see the full answer
How do you stay current with new technologies and trends in backend development?

Discuss your proactive approach to staying updated, such as participating in developer communities, attending conferences, following industry blogs, or contributing to open-source projects. This shows your commitment to your professional growth as a Backend Engineer.

Join Rise to see the full answer
What is your process for incorporating user feedback into your projects?

Explain your approach to gathering user feedback through various channels, then how you prioritize this feedback within the development lifecycle. Mention any tools you use for gathering and analyzing user input, and how you ensure that user needs shape the product effectively.

Join Rise to see the full answer
How do you manage version control in your projects?

Articulate your experience with version control systems like Git, particularly how you handle branching, merging, and pull requests, alongside code reviews. Offer insight into how version control contributes to team productivity and code quality.

Join Rise to see the full answer
What aspects do you think are critical in creating a seamless billing experience?

Identify key elements that contribute to a seamless billing experience, such as user interface design, reliable payment processing, and timely invoicing. Mention your experience in tackling these aspects and how they align with your developer responsibilities at Neon.

Join Rise to see the full answer
Similar Jobs
Neon Inc. Remote No location specified
Posted 11 days ago
Photo of the Rise User
Posted 14 days ago
Photo of the Rise User
Posted 12 days ago
Inclusive & Diverse
Collaboration over Competition
Growth & Learning
Transparent & Candid
Mission Driven
Diversity of Opinions
Empathetic
Fast-Paced
Rise from Within
Work/Life Harmony
Take Risks
Startup Mindset
Medical Insurance
Paid Time-Off
Maternity Leave
Mental Health Resources
Equity
Employee Resource Groups
401K Matching
Paid Holidays
Paid Sick Days
Posted 6 days ago
Photo of the Rise User
Posted 8 days ago
Photo of the Rise User
Posted 14 days ago
Photo of the Rise User
Posted 5 days ago
MATCH
Calculating your matching score...
FUNDING
SENIORITY LEVEL REQUIREMENT
TEAM SIZE
No info
HQ LOCATION
No info
EMPLOYMENT TYPE
Full-time, remote
DATE POSTED
March 7, 2025

Subscribe to Rise newsletter

Risa star 🔮 Hi, I'm Risa! Your AI
Career Copilot
Want to see a list of jobs tailored to
you, just ask me below!
LATEST ACTIVITY
Photo of the Rise User
11 people applied to Junior Software Engineer at Teya
P
Someone from OH, Mentor just viewed Ecommerce Specialist at ProjectGrowth
Photo of the Rise User
Someone from OH, Lakewood just viewed Regional Broker Contractor - Ohio, US (Remote) at Real
Photo of the Rise User
Someone from OH, Cleveland just viewed Data Partnerships Analyst at Experian
Photo of the Rise User
109 people applied to Scrum Master-Remote at DICE
Photo of the Rise User
Someone from OH, Dublin just viewed Junior PMO Analyst at Rentokil Initial Group
Photo of the Rise User
Someone from OH, Columbus just viewed Executive Assistant II at Progress
Photo of the Rise User
Someone from OH, Cleveland just viewed Infection Prevention Data Abstractor: Full-Time at Q-Centrix
Photo of the Rise User
Someone from OH, Orwell just viewed Amazon Expediting Fleet Specialist at MSX International
E
Someone from OH, Cleveland just viewed Junior Support Engineer (m/f/d) at EoT Labs GmbH
Photo of the Rise User
Someone from OH, Reynoldsburg just viewed Graphic Designer at Hyve Group
Photo of the Rise User
Someone from OH, Reynoldsburg just viewed Production Artist Phoenix at R.R. Donnelley
A
Someone from OH, Avon Lake just viewed Entry Level Marketing Assistant at Alphabe Insight Inc
Photo of the Rise User
Someone from OH, North Royalton just viewed Researcher-NBC Sports at NBCUniversal
Photo of the Rise User
Someone from OH, Cleveland just viewed UI Product Designer at Insight Global
Photo of the Rise User
Someone from OH, Cleveland just viewed Getinge is hiring: UI/UX Developer in Streetsboro at Getinge
Photo of the Rise User
Someone from OH, Kent just viewed Graphic Designer, Direct Response at Visa
Photo of the Rise User
Someone from OH, Columbus just viewed General Application - I want to work at Kiddom! at Kiddom
G
Someone from OH, Cincinnati just viewed Calling All Stay-at-Home Parents at Global Elite Texas
S
Someone from OH, Columbus just viewed Senior Project Manager, Learning at Studion
Photo of the Rise User
Someone from OH, Pickerington just viewed Marketing Data Analyst - Contract (10hrs/wk) at Skylight
Photo of the Rise User
Someone from OH, Pickerington just viewed Americas Sales Manager, Kuiper Mobility Business Unit at Amazon
Photo of the Rise User
Someone from OH, Maple Heights just viewed Medical Receptionist at LifeStance Health